Definitions

  • This invention relates to a device for restarting the engine of a vehicle when stalled, but which may also be used for starting the engine initially.
  • a device for restarting a stalled engine comprising means for connection to an oil pressure sensor of the engine to detect when the engine stalls, and to respond by energising the starter motor.
  • a device for restarting a stalled engine comprising means for connecting into the charging circuit of the vehicle electrical system to detect when the engine stalls, and to respond by energising the starter motor.
  • a device for starting an engine comprising means for detecting that the engine is at rest and means responsive to depression of the clutch, or displacement of the gear selector into neutral in the case of an automatic transmission, to energise the starter motor.
  • the means for detecting that the engine is at rest may for example respond to the oil pressure sensor and/or to the charging circuit of the vehicle electrical system.
  • the starter motor is automatically energised once the clutch is depressed (or the gear selector is shifted into neutral in the case of an automatic transmission).
  • the need to depress the clutch, or to shift the gear selector into neutral ensures that the transmission will be disconnected whilst the engine is cranked.
  • the deviced enables restarting of a stalled engine to be achieved in a simple manner; however the device can equally well be used to start the engine initially once the ignition has been turned on.
  • the device comprises a first relay REL 1 connected in an electrical path from an oil pressure sensor PS of the engine.
  • the device further comprises a second relay REL 2 connected in an electrical path of the battery charging circuit of the vehicle electrical system.
  • Contacts C1 and C2 of the respective relays are connected in series with further contacts CS on a path to the starter motor.
  • Contacts CS are coupled to the clutch, or to the gear selector in the case of an automatic transmission.
  • relay REL 1 In use, if whilst the ignition is switched on the engine stalls, the current through relay REL 1 from the oil pressure sensor will rise, so likewise will the current flowing through relay REL 2 to the battery charging warning light. As a consequence relays REL 1 and REL 2 are energised and the contacts C1 and C2 close. Then if the clutch is depressed (or the gear selector shifted into neutral) so as to close contacts CS, the starter motor will be energised over the path shown to automatically crank and restart the engine. It will be appreciated that this path to the starter motor is different from the path by which the starter motor is normally energised, typically by operation of the ignition key.
  • the oil pressure relay REL 1 has an additional pair of contacts CL which serve to latch this relay once a relay REL 3 has been energised. These contacts CL are connected in series with the ignition light via the switch CS on the clutch or transmission. Diode A prevents ignition current from illuminating the oil pressure light and diode B prevents current from the oil pressure sensor energising relay REL 3 which is intended to be energised only when the switch CS is closed, in which case its contacts C3 are closed to energise the starter motor if the oil pressure relay REL 1 has been latched.
  • the devices which have been described enable a stalled engine to be restarted in a simple manner.
  • the devices may also be used to start the engine initially once the ignition has been turned on.
  • the clutch (or gear selector) switch acts as a safety feature to prevent the engine from being cranked whilst the transmission is engaged.
